Gianluca Di Rico is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. According to data from OpenAlex, Gianluca Di Rico has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 388 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 7 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 7 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in Gianluca Di Rico’s work include Adaptive optics and wavefront sensing (7 papers),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(5 papers) and CCD and CMOS Imaging Sensors (4 papers). Gianluca Di Rico is often cited by papers focused on Adaptive optics and wavefront sensing (7 papers), Stellar, planetary, and galactic studies (5 papers) and CCD and CMOS Imaging Sensors (4 papers). Gianluca Di Rico coll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Germany and Spain. Gianluca Di Rico's co-authors include S. Cristallo, R. Gallino, O. Straniero, S. Bisterzo, I. Domı́nguez, C. Abia, L. Piersanti, Gary A. Eiceman, M. Dolci and G. Valentini and has published in prestigious journals such as Monthly Notices of the Royal Astronomical Society, Astronomy and Astrophysics and The Astrophysical Journal Supplement Series.
